This data is used to form audience segments and https://cloudsecurityresource.com/news/ciem-tools-review-for-large-it-teams-to-strengthen-cloud-entitlement-security/ automatically deliver personalized promotions to previously unreachable shoppers online. The startup’s eponymous platform utilizes AI to enrich first-party business data from unknown in-store shoppers and assigns it an online identity. Israeli startup Pairzon combines customer data from online and offline touchpoints to automate omnichannel marketing.
